
Xbox Announces Price Hikes for Series X and S Consoles
Microsoft has officially announced significant price increases for its Xbox Series X and S consoles, with the 2TB model also being discontinued. This move comes amidst warnings of potential console shortages ahead of the anticipated GTA VI launch.

Xbox Hits Gamers With Price-Hike As Major Retailer Warns Console Shortage Looms Ahead Of GTA VI Launch Two reports hit on Thursday that could upset gamers ahead of the release of Grand Theft Auto VI. First, a major retailer warned that console shortages could emerge as demand for P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X/S hardware collides with a memory chip shortage.
